Hello,
I'm trying to configure MPICH2 1.5 with the sock device and MULTIPLE thread support level.
At first I configured without specifying anything about threads (since on my MPICH2 1.4.x machines, using just --with-device=ch3:sock does seem to build with MULTIPLE support by default). But all I obtained was SINGLE.
So I tried to reconfigure the 1.5 release, now explicitly specifying --enable-threads=multiple, and got:
error: The device ch3:sock does not support MPI_THREAD_MULTIPLE
Yet on the README for the 1.5 release, I see:
--enable-threads - Build MPICH2 with support for multi-threaded applications. Only the sock and nemesis channels support MPI_THREAD_MULTIPLE.
Should this work? Any differences between 1.4 and 1.5 on this?
